4-METHYLUMBELLIFERYL-ALPHA-D-GALACTOPYRANOSIDE Usage And Synthesis
Chemical PropertiesOff-White Solid
UsesA fluorogenic substrate in the assay of a-galactosidase
UsesFFluorescent substrate for ?-galactosidase activity in cell extracts, lysosomes and human blood serum. The lower pKa of the hydrolysis product, allows its detection at phisiological pH5.
UsesA fluorogenic substrate in the assay of α-galactosidase.
DefinitionChEBI: An alpha-D-galactoside having a 4-methylumbelliferyl substituent at the anomeric position
